Money market account rates have been falling, so it’s crucial to compare rates to maximize earnings. The national average money market account rate is 0.58%, up from 0.07% three years ago. Some top accounts offer over 4% APY. Your earnings depend on the annual percentage rate and compounding frequency. For example, a $10,000 deposit at 0.58% APY grows to $10,058.17 in a year. Choosing a 4% APY account would yield $10,408.08. While promotional rates can reach 7%, standard rates are lower. Consider opening a money market account now to benefit from high rates.
